Ocean County’s Care Management Organization (CMO) since 2005 The mission of Ocean Partnership for Children is to enhance the well-being of youth and families through natural and community supports. Ocean Partnership for Children (OPC) helps children with mental health, substance use and developmental disabilities meet their challenges, grow, succeed, and thrive. The agency uses the successful wraparound model to personalize a plan of care for each youth and family. OPC is a part of the New Jersey Children’s System of Care, a one-of-a-kind, strength-based coordinated care approach for youth in need.
